Love and Luck by Jenna Evans Welch
Rating: 4/5 Summary: (x) My thoughts: This was a highly anticipated book for me and it was okay. I loved Love and Gelato a lot but this one did not hold my attention like the authors previous book did. The characters for me were hard to relate to. The Nightengale by Kristin Hannah
Summary: (x) Rating: 5/5 My thoughts: This one had been on my TBR for a long time and I had heard amazing things about it. It is now one of my favorite books of all time.
